Prediksi Kedalaman Akuifer Dan Kualitas Air Tanah Dengan Menggunaan Metode Geolistrik Konfigurasi Wenner Di Kelurahan Delima Kecamatan Binawidya Kota Pekanbaru
The condition of an inundated and non inundated area is influenced by geology of
a particular area. This will affect the condition of the acuifer layer. This research
aims to identify the groundwater aquifer layers and quality of groundwater.
Measurements was conducted in Delima Village, Binawidya District by using the
wenner configuration geoelectric method on two tracks with different geologival
conditions, which are inundated and not inundated with a measurement distance
from the starting point of approximately 150 meters each and 100 meters. The
parameters analyzed for groundwater quality tests are pH, Turbidity, TDS, COD
and Total Coliform. Based on the result of data processing, on the first trajectory
the aquifer layer is at a depth of 9,26-15,9 meters and a trickness of 6,6 meters
with a resistivity value of 22,8-267 Ωm. on the second track aquifer is found at a
depth of 7,46-9,56 meters and a trickness of 2,1 meters with aresistivity value of
49,3-299 Ωm. Based on the result of the Permeability Lans Physics Analysis show
that the Litology of the subsurface layers is dominated by sandstone layers from
samples worth 4 cm/hour. All analyzed water samples is still meet the
requirements for clean water quality except water quality of total coliform
bacterial parameters from the sample tract 2 which exceeds clean water quality
standards.
